The Rivers State House of Assembly has issued a 48-hour ultimatum to Governor Siminalayi Fubara to submit a new list of commissioner nominees, DailyTrust reports.
This resolution was passed during the Assembly’s 131st legislative session on Wednesday, March 5, in Port Harcourt, according to a letter addressed to the state governor.
In the letter signed by the Speaker, Martin Amaewhule, the assembly expressed concerns over the Governor’s alleged repeated appointments to positions that, by law, require prior screening and confirmation by the legislative body.
The legislators stressed that such unauthorized actions not only undermined the law but also posed a serious threat to democracy in the state.
The statement said Fubara’s actions, including his decision to designate one Dagogo Iboroma for the post of attorney-general and commissioner for justice, without submitting his name for proper confirmation, constitute clear violations of the 1999 Constitution as amended, as well as other extant laws.
The House further decried the swearing-in of several appointees as commissioners and members of other statutory bodies over the past months, noting that these appointments were executed without the mandatory legislative oversight.
They considered the actions a breach of constitutional provisions governing such appointments.
The legislators also pointed out alleged irregularities in the constitution of the Rivers State Bureau on Public Procurement and the Rivers State Local Government Service Commission.
They noted that appointments to these bodies were made without the mandatory screening and confirmation by the Assembly, alleged contravening the Rivers State Public Procurement Law No. 4 of 2008 and the Rivers State Local Government Law No. 5 of 2018, respectively.
It’s , therefore, mandated Fubara to submit a list of nominees for the aforementioned positions within 48 hours.
